monsieurmechant/sf2-simple-mailer-bundle

一个简单可扩展的邮件接口和包。

dev-master 2016-03-22 17:51 UTC

This package is not auto-updated.

Last update: 2024-09-18 18:00:57 UTC


README

SensioLabsInsight Build Status

一个针对 Symfony 2 的无库邮件发送器。

此包基本上是一个邮件服务提供者的接口(Swift Mailer 实现已包含),一个简单的邮件包装对象以及一个模板接口。

它故意简单且基础。我将其用作项目邮件的起点。您可以根据需要使用和修改它(或不修改,随意)。

安装

步骤 1:下载包

打开命令行控制台,进入您的项目目录,并执行以下命令以下载此包的最新稳定版本

$ composer require monsieurmechant/sf2-simple-mailer-bundle "*"

此命令需要您全局安装了 Composer,具体请参阅 Composer 文档的安装章节

步骤 2:启用包

然后,通过将其添加到项目 app/AppKernel.php 文件中注册的包列表中来启用包

<?php
// app/AppKernel.php

// ...
class AppKernel extends Kernel
{
    public function registerBundles()
    {
        $bundles = [
            // ...

            new Mechant\SimpleMailer\SimpleMailerBundle(),
        ];

        // ...
    }

    // ...
}